Hedera Price Stuck in Range-Bound Situation: Will Catalyst Break Pattern?
The price of Hedera (HBAR) has been stuck in a range-bound situation, and analysts are waiting for a catalyst to break this pattern. HBAR's price has been oscillating between $0.069 and $0.072, with some predicting that it could move higher if buying activity increases.
One possible scenario is that institutional adoption could boost the price of HBAR. The network's Governing Council includes companies such as Google, IBM, and Accenture, which gives it a level of enterprise credibility that few crypto projects can match.
Recently, Hedera partnered with Archax, a regulated digital-asset platform, to allow tokenized securities on the network to distribute USDC interest payments in near real-time. This could lead to increased network activity as every payment stream and ownership update generates transactions on Hedera.
The current trend suggests that HBAR's price will remain range-bound between $0.065 and $0.075 unless a stronger catalyst appears. A breakout above resistance could open the door to higher levels, while a break below support would increase downside risk.
